Frederick County, MD vs Pima County, AZ

Property Tax Rate Comparison 2025

Quick Answer

Frederick County, MD: 0.91% effective rate · $4,267/yr median tax · median home $468,917

Pima County, AZ: 0.52% effective rate · $2,031/yr median tax · median home $390,643

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the property tax difference between Frederick County and Pima County?
Frederick County, MD has an effective property tax rate of 0.91% with a median annual tax of $4,267. Pima County, AZ has a rate of 0.52% with a median annual tax of $2,031. The difference is 0.39 percentage points.
Which county has higher property taxes, Frederick County or Pima County?
Frederick County, MD has the higher effective property tax rate at 0.91% compared to 0.52%.
How do Frederick County and Pima County compare to the national average?
The national average effective property tax rate is 1.06%. Frederick County is below average at 0.91%, and Pima County is below average at 0.52%.
